I think I prefer New Waves to the original. Maybe the fact that he's not just following some over powered guy and doing stuff on his own makes it better. At least it felt like in the first manhwa he was always Goomoonryong's shadow. It's also more fun because he's not supposed to be able to do anything but unexpectedly managed to beat quite a few people up. I really like the plot twist as well, making his master now his enemy.

I read somewhere that in this season Baam is not the main character any more, it's Wangman and he's somehow connected to Zahard. In fact, Wangman might be the real son of Zahard, not Baam.
The thing is that it's been 5 years and Baam is now on level 20. The tower currently has 134 floors and it takes on average 500 years to get to the top. Baam climbed 20 in 5 years so on average 4 floors per year.. I'm afraid he's way past everyone else on his previous "team" and no one else will be able to keep up with his speed. Urek Mazino was an irregular and he climbed the tower in 50 years, Yuri Zahard took 200 years and she's one of the strongest in the tower. Either the story stops having Baam as the main character or we'll be witness a pretty lonely ride to the top.

The problem with Noblesse is that it's starting a new arc and the last arc wasn't as interesting because they had to end up as being friends with the nobles.. Now it's going to be about the clan leaders that betrayed Rai and the Lord, so I think it'll be much more fun again. It won't be a "have a fight and kiss afterwards" arc but more like a "leave no one standing".
